Captain William Dowling brought home to Tomball

At Hobby Airport friends and family of Captain William Dowling gathered to pay their respects to a man who worked for the Houston Fire Department for 13 years.

A procession began in the morning in Durango, Colorado where Dowling was living, his plane landed at Hobby Airport Saturday afternoon. He was then escorted to Klein Funeral Home in Tomball, where members of his family and the community gathered to pay their respects.

On May 31st of 2013 Dowling was injured in the Southwest Inn fire. The fire also killed four other Houston fire fighters.
